文档详情

第四章数据库与表的创建.ppt

发布:2017-04-27约1.79千字共17页下载文档
文本预览下载声明
第4章 数据库与表的创建;教学目的与要求 数据库表与自由表的区别,数据库的使用及建立方法,及如何向数据库中添加表及移去表。 教学重点与难点 重点:数据库表与自由表的不同,创建及使用 难点:如何创建表及使用数据库; 本 章 导 学; 建立表结构 表有二种,一种是数据库表,另一种是自由表。如果建表时数据库是打开的,则建立的表为当前数据库表,否则,建立自由表。 1.命令方式 【格式】CREATE [表文件名 ] 【功能】建立一个新的、扩展名为.DBF的表文件。 【说明】表文件名指定生成的表文件名,若缺省扩展名,则默认为.DBF。 ;注: ● 字段名:是某字段的名字。在表中必须为唯一的,字段名必须以汉字、字母和下划线开头,由汉字、字母、数字和下划线组成,字段名最多为10个字符 ● 字段类型:表示该字段中存放数据的类型。一个字段即二维表中的一列。共有字符、日期、数值、逻辑、备注、通用、整型等 ● 字段宽度:表示该字段所允许存放数据的最大宽度 ●允许最大宽度20 只对数值型字段和浮点型字符等数值类型有效;1.表的打开 【格式】USE [盘符][路径]表文件名 【功能】打开指定磁盘的指定路径下的表和相关的索引文件。 【说明】在当前数据库中查找指定的表,没有则在自由表中查找。两者同名,则打开数据库中的表。 ;2.表的关闭: 【格式1】USE 【功能】关闭当前已打开的表文件。 【格式2】CLEAR ALL 【功能】关闭所有工作区中已打开的表文件、索引文件、格式文件及备注文件等,同时释放所有的内存变量。并选择工作区1为当前工作区。 【格式3】CLOSE ALL 【功能】关闭各种类型文件,并选择工作区1为当前工作区。 【格式4】CLOSE DATABASES 【功能】关闭所有已打开的数据库文件、表文件、索引文件、格式文件及备注文件等,并选择工作区1为当前工作区。;1. 表结构的显示 【格式】LIST | DISPLAY STRUCTURE 【功能】显示当前表文件的结构。 注:需要指出的是,最后一行显示出的记录字节数是所有字段宽度之和再加1。这额外的一个字节是用来存放记录的删除标记(*)的 ;表结构的修改 1.命令方式 【格式】MODIFY STRUCTURE 【功能】将当前已打开的表文件的表设计器打开进行修改。 【说明】主要有增加、修改、删除和移动几种操作。 1) 在MODIFY STRUCTURE命令的执行期间,如果强行退出,有可能丢失数据。 2 )如果修改表结构完成后出现了数据丢失现象,或者对其不满意,可利用备份文件将表恢复到修改前的状态,方法是先将新的表文件删除掉,再将备份文件的扩展名.BAK改为表文件扩展名.DBF,将备注备份文件扩展名.TBK改为备注文件的扩展名.FPT。 ;任务四、数据库文件的建立; 3.利用项目管理器建立数据库 打开项目文件,选择“数据”标签的“数据库”,然后单击“新建”按钮。;任务五、数据库与表;删除数据库 1.命令方式 【格式】DELETE DATABASE 数据库文件名 【功能】从磁盘上删除一个扩展名为.DBC的数据库文件。 【说明】被删除的数据库不能处于打开状态。被删除的数据库中的表成为自由表。 2.使用项目管理器 打开项目文件,单击“数据”标签,选择要删除的“数据库”,然后单击“移去”按钮。 “移去”-----仅将数据库从项目中移去 “删除”-----从磁盘上删除数据库。数据库中的???成为自由表。;1.打开数据库 【格式】OPEN DATABASE [数据库文件名] 【功能】将磁盘上一个扩展名为.DBC的指定数据库文件打开。 注意:数据库被打开了,它所包含的表可以使用。但是,表并没有被真正打开,用户仍要用USE命令来打开表。 2.修改数据库 【格式】MODIFY DATABASE [数据库文件名] ;任务七、向数据库添加及移去表;将数据库中表移去 (1) 选中表,在设计器中选择带Х号的按钮 (2) 选中表,在表上点右键,选删除会弹出对话框,选移去 (3)选中表选择数据库菜单下的移去 ;回顾与作业
显示全部
相似文档